For example chatgpt can help in Generate Cost Savings, Improve Customer Experience, 24x7 Customer service, Instant Problem Resolution. Bug Detection and Prevention: Refactoring often entails reviewing and analyzing code, which may also help determine potential bugs or vulnerabilities. Since exams are written before the code, developers are pressured to suppose in regards to the design and structure of their code upfront. Design Improvement: TDD promotes better software design. Documentation: The checks written in TDD act as dwelling documentation for the codebase. Test-pushed improvement (TDD) is a software growth strategy that emphasizes writing tests earlier than writing the precise code. Continuous Integration and Deployment: TDD suits nicely with steady integration and deployment practices. Better Collaboration: TDD encourages collaboration between developers and stakeholders. ChatGPT is an AI tool that helps web builders with duties like debugging, generating code templates, writing docs, and creating content. ZDNET has created a listing of the perfect chatbots, all of which we have tested to identify the most effective instrument in your necessities.
By defining the expected conduct by way of checks, developers, and stakeholders can have a shared understanding of the requirements. ChatGPT and other giant language fashions will not be able to work with stakeholders or communicate advanced ideas. The AI technologies are altering the net development by making some tasks simpler, growing productivity, and allowing us to be more creative. Modularity and Extensibility: Refactoring promotes the creation of modular code by breaking down large and monolithic functions into smaller, extra manageable ones. In abstract, take a look at-pushed growth is necessary because it improves code quality, accelerates debugging, enhances software design, boosts confidence, promotes collaboration, serves as documentation, and aligns with modern improvement practices. It includes making enhancements to the code's inside structure, design, and readability whereas preserving its performance. Uizard is an AI-powered instrument that rapidly turns hand-drawn sketches into detailed prototypes, rushing up design, reducing errors, and saving time. Gitfluence is an AI device that helps developers quickly find the correct Git commands. Additionally, the instrument can automate the preliminary sales process. It includes multiple iterations and emphasizes danger management all through the event course of. It emphasizes automation, continuous integration, steady supply, and close collaboration between growth and operations teams. You need to use these settings to choose "cheaper" operations which cost much less by way of processing power.
DevOps: DevOps combines growth (Dev) and operations (Ops) to enhance collaboration and streamline the software growth and deployment course of. Code refactoring is the means of restructuring existing code without altering its exterior conduct. With a stable test suite, groups can automate the testing course of and chat gpt es gratis make sure the code stays functional and bug-free throughout the event lifecycle. This is why having a strong foundation in coding is important before leaning an excessive amount of on AI-generated help. Users praise the app for producing excessive-high quality textual content and precisely translating languages. And that’s not even mentioning textual content derived from speech in videos, and so on. (As a personal comparability, my whole lifetime output of published material has been a bit under three million words, and over the previous 30 years I’ve written about 15 million words of electronic mail, and altogether typed perhaps 50 million words-and in just the past couple of years I’ve spoken greater than 10 million words on livestreams. Refactoring is like tidying up your code's room - it may take some effort, however it leads to a cleaner, extra organized and inviting space for future development. It also helps mitigate bias that could be current from existing human bias in the large language models training data.
At either finish of AI, and oftentimes in between, there will be human beings, so the identical human errors and errors will always be there, whereas the human faculties key to understanding and innovation that are so vital to progress look set to stay in our minds alone. "Clear browsing data". Be sure that "Cookies and different site data" and "Cached pictures and files" are selected, then click "Clear data". Once the whole lot is arrange, you'll be able to easily check and run your workflow with a single click on. It follows a cycle of writing a failing check, writing the code to make the check move, after which refactoring the code to improve its design. For UI/UX designers and UI/UX design agencies aiming to stay ahead of the curve, these instruments supply a gateway to enhanced creativity, effectivity, and competitiveness within the business. Listed here are the highest conversational AI instruments on the market right now. Code review and Debugging are crucial in software program growth.
If you have any kind of inquiries relating to where by as well as the best way to make use of chatgpt gratis, it is possible to call us at our web site.